Vladamir putin, counter to the oped piece, senator john mccain tried to submit his own oped to the russian newspaper in effect controlled by the government. The paper did not publish it, but mccains piece did appear in the english language russian website pravda. Ru. In the piece mccain says this to the russian people. President putin and his associates dont respect for dignity or accept your authority over them. They punish dissent and imprison opponents. They write laws to codify bigotry against people whose Sexual Orientation they condemn. Vladamir putin said he was not affair of senator mccains oped piece but insisted the new antigay law does not infringe on human rights. The newly elected president of the Olympic Committee, thomas bach said he had assurance from the highest authorities in russia that there would be no discrimination against anyone in sochi and that russia would abide by the olympic charter. This mornings front page of the New York Times carries the report that 150yearold mystery has been solved and we now know the name of the author of the first novel written by an africanamerican woman. Hannah bond was a slave in North Carolina who eventually escaped to upstate new york before settling in new jersey. Her handwritten nochl was not published but purchased from a new york city bookseller in 1948 by Dorothy Porter wesley, an africanamerican librarian. In 2001, the harvard professor henry gates jr. Saw the manuscripten a catalog where it was described as a 301page handwritten script writ be in a female slave. The title page of the manuscript said the bond womans narrative by hannah crafts, a fugitive slave, recently escaped from North Carolina. Professor gates bought the manuscript, authenticated it and published it in 2002 under the original title the bond womans narrative. Every indication was the name hannah crafts was a pseudonym because a fugitive slave would be afraid to use her real name then. Enter professor greg hekomanvich chairman of the English Department in rockville South Carolina who spend the last ten years trying to determine the true identity of hannah crafts. He has determined that hannah crafts was really hannah bond, a slave in service to the wheeler family in North Carolina.
